Developer and Franchise Background

San Jose-based Cold Iron Studios, founded in 2015, established the series with the release of the original Aliens: Fireteam Elite in 2021. The developer's history includes several corporate transitions: it was acquired by FoxNext Games in 2018, passed to Disney, moved to Scopely in early 2020 alongside FoxNext, and was ultimately acquired by Daybreak Game Company later in 2020.
